Solutions for "orb crossword clue" by Letter Count

3 Letters

EYE: Often used in crosswords to refer to a celestial body or a round object, metaphorically an orb.

4 Letters

BALL: A perfectly spherical object, a common meaning for orb.

MOON: A natural satellite, often described as an orb in the night sky.

5 Letters

GLOBE: A spherical representation of the Earth, or any spherical object.

6 Letters

SPHERE: A perfectly round three-dimensional object, a direct synonym for orb.

PLANET: A large celestial body orbiting a star, often perceived as an orb.

More About "orb crossword clue"

The term "orb" is a versatile word in crossword puzzles, allowing constructors to hint at a variety of spherical or rounded objects. From celestial bodies to everyday items, understanding the different contexts in which "orb" can appear is key to cracking these clues. It's not just about finding a synonym; it's about considering the size, purpose, and common associations of the object.

Historically, "orb" has been used to describe the sun, moon, and planets, highlighting their spherical appearance when viewed from Earth. It also refers to a globe, especially one symbolizing power (like a monarch's orb). In a more literal sense, anything perfectly round, such as a ball, can be considered an orb. Even the human eye, with its round shape, can sometimes be the intended answer, demonstrating the breadth of possibilities for this seemingly simple clue.

When you encounter an "orb" clue, always consider the letter count first, then brainstorm words related to celestial objects, round items, or even body parts. The context of other solved clues in the puzzle can often provide the necessary nudge towards the correct answer, whether it's a 'MOON' or a 'GLOBE'.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is an 'orb' in a crossword puzzle context?

In crosswords, 'orb' typically refers to a spherical object. This can include celestial bodies like the moon or planets, round items like a ball or a globe, or even the eye itself. The specific answer depends on the number of letters and other intersecting clues.

How can I distinguish between similar 'orb' answers like GLOBE and SPHERE?

The distinction often comes down to the number of letters and the nuance of the clue. 'GLOBE' might imply a terrestrial or representational sphere, while 'SPHERE' is a more general mathematical term. Always check the letter count and how the clue might relate to other words in the puzzle.

Are there any tricks to solving 'orb' clues?

Look for synonyms of round, circular, or spherical. Pay attention if the clue implies a celestial body, an eye, or a common object. Also, consider the constructor's style – sometimes common objects like 'BALL' or 'EYE' are surprisingly common answers for 'orb'.
